Oct 16, 2023 · The U.S. Food and Drug Administration (FDA) recommends that your refrigerator temperature should be at or below 40°F, and your freezer temperature at or below 0°F. However, the ideal refrigerator temperature is actually lower. Aim to stay between 35° and 38°F (or 1.7 to 3.3°C).

Jun 22, 2023 · The ideal temperature for a freezer is -18 degrees Celsius or below. This temperature helps to keep food frozen and prevent the growth of bacteria and other microorganisms that can cause foodborne illnesses.
Mar 1, 2024 · Fresh food: between 0°C to 4°C. Chiller compartment: close to 0°C. The Australian Standard for fridges uses a fresh food compartment average temperature of 3°C. It's a good target to aim for because it means not freezing foods yet still keeping them below 4°C.

To keep your food fresh and safe, set your freezer to 0°F (-18°C) or lower. This temperature ensures that food is stored in a solid, frozen state, preventing growth of harmful bacteria, and preserving your food's quality and nutrition. For most items, this standard temperature works perfectly.
